Output e51c73a4eb806be813deb144069bfb10cae2ac233fb0bc520ccbc723b4ef8dd7:16

value
9426532
script pubkey
OP_0 OP_PUSHBYTES_20 9500391214dd783a64e91e79ca75ecfd7455a37b
address
bc1qj5qrjys5m4ur5e8freuu5a0vl469tgmm7evu5d
transaction
e51c73a4eb806be813deb144069bfb10cae2ac233fb0bc520ccbc723b4ef8dd7